As the frost retreats and the first green shoots break through the soil, our olfactory cravings undergo a radical shift. This is the moment for Spring Awakeninga transition from the heavy, resinous ambers of winter to scents that feel sparkling and effervescent light. Among the most discussed profiles for this seasonal reset is the mythical yet increasingly popular combination of lilacs and gooseberries.
But does this sharp, juicy, and unapologetically floral blend actually live up to the hype? If you are looking for a scent that starts off fresh but dries down to a deeper, more sophisticated finish, understanding the structural balance of these notes is essential. At Shay & Blue, we believe a spring fragrance should do more than just smell "nice"; it should capture a dewy morning freshness that feels like a crisp, early morning in a garden without being overpowering.
For many, the search for this specific scent begins with Aesthetic-led Discovery. Its a vibepowerful, feminine, and slightly dangerous. Users often come to us looking for a fragrance that feels dark and moody but sweet, a contrast that lilacs and gooseberries provide through the marriage of powdery, heady florals and tart, acidic fruit.
Lilacs represent the classic romantic bloom of mid-spring, offering a scent that is lush and timeless. However, when paired with the green, sharp bite of gooseberry, the profile transforms into something with a polished and professional edge. Its a scent for someone who wants to smell expensive but not too strong, ensuring a safe for the office and not offensive presence while maintaining a unique signature.
If your goal is to find a fragrance that smells like a clean girl aesthetic, the transparency of the floral notes is key. Many traditional lilac perfumes can feel heavy or dated. To avoid the "old lady perfume" trope, look for a hyper-realistic dewy floral construction. Elements like Rose Dew or watery pear can lift the lilac, making it feel crisp and airy rather than heavy.
